What is Included in the Department of the Interior? ( Groups/Agencies)

A

Fish and Wildlife Service, Geological Survey, Bureau of Land Management, National Park Service, Bureau of Indian Affairs, Bureau of Reclamation

What does the USFWS do?

A
  • Conservation of Migratory Birds, Threatened and Endangered Species, Marine Mammals
  • Habitat Management
  • Fisheries Restoration
  • Cooperation with other agencies in Environmental review, financial assistance and conservation planning

What did the Magnuson-Stevens Act do?

A

Set Jurisdiction within US’ Exclusive Economic Zone, U.S. Regional Fishery Management Councils

What does the US Army Corp of Engineers Do?

A

Water Development Oversight, Management of Surrounding Lands ; Issues Dredge and fill permits required by the sec 404 of the clean water act

20
Q

What is the US Army Corps jurisdiction?

A

Waters of the United States, including interstate waters and their tributaries, including adjacent wetlands, lakes and ponds.
